NFC South: Falcons widen lead over Buccaneers entering Week 10
The Atlanta Falcons are quietly pulling away from the rest of the division after recording their sixth win of the season in Week 9. With the Tampa Bay Buccaneers losing to the Kansas City Chiefs on Monday night, the Falcons now hold a two-game lead in the NFC South. Falcons injury news: Drake London status update for Week 10
The Atlanta Falcons sustained a few injuries during Sunday’s 27-21 win over the Dallas Cowboys. Two key players exited the game and did not return. Wide receiver Drake London injured his hip during a first-quarter touchdown reception, then defensive lineman Grady Jarrett suffered an Achilles injury in the second half.
